Highlights
Are people in Foreman older or younger than people in Bradford?
- The Median Age in Foreman is 6.2 years older than in Bradford.
Are housing costs cheaper in Foreman or Bradford?
- Foreman
housing
costs are 18.8% more expensive than Bradford hous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Foreman or Bradford?
- The average commute for residents of Foreman is 2.0 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Bradford.
